随着互联网的普及和移动设备的广泛应用,短信验证码已成为网络身份验证的一种常见方式。然而,这一机制也面临着诸多安全挑战。本文将对短信验证码的安全性进行分析,并提出相应的建议以提高其安全性。
首先,短信验证码的安全性主要取决于发送方的身份验证以及接收方的手机号码验证。在发送方方面,常见的风险包括恶意软件、钓鱼攻击等。为了降低这些风险,可以采用两步验证机制,即除了短信验证码外,还需要输入密码或进行生物识别验证。此外,还应定期更换验证码的发送频率和时间,避免被黑客利用规律性攻击。
其次,接收方的安全同样不容忽视。接收方应确保自己的手机能够接收短信验证码,并且要妥善保管好手机。同时,接收方还应该设置短信过滤功能,防止垃圾短信干扰正常使用。对于频繁收到大量验证码的情况,应立即联系服务提供商进行核实。
再次,短信验证码的传输过程也存在着安全隐患。由于短信验证码是明文传输,很容易被截获和篡改。因此,应使用加密技术对短信验证码进行保护,确保其在传输过程中不会被泄露或篡改。
最后,为了进一步提高短信验证码的安全性,还可以考虑引入其他验证方式。例如,结合使用短信验证码和电子邮件验证、二维码验证等方式,以增加安全性。此外,还可以通过建立用户行为分析系统,对异常登录行为进行监控和预警,从而及时发现并处理潜在的安全问题。
总的来说,短信验证码作为一种简单易用的验证方式,虽然存在一定的安全隐患,但只要采取有效的安全措施,就能够在一定程度上保证其安全性。因此,我们应该重视短信验证码的安全性问题,并采取相应的措施来提高其安全性。

| 上一篇:如何防止短信验证码被滥用 | 下一篇:没有了! |
欢迎访问,邢台川凌在线信息科技有限公司!
